Program Overview
Kyorin Pharmaceutical has partially revised its performance-linked stock compensation program targeted at directors and delegated executive officers. The program uses monetary contributions as its funding source to acquire and grant shares through a trust mechanism. The revision enhances flexibility and transparency by adding delegated executive officers as beneficiaries and setting limits on point grants. The document also explains the detailed structure of the program and the trust management, aiming to ensure program continuity and the enhancement of corporate value.
